Follow 922 views (last 30 days) FPMONT on 21 Jul 2015. types.Specify hexadecimal and binary values either as literals or as text. You can choose to store any number, or array of numbers, as integers or as single-precision. 0. Featured on Meta Use one of the conversion functions shown in the table above. 2^53 = 9007199254740992 is the largest integer expressed in double precision that you can reliably take mod() 10 of. Unable to complete the action because of changes made to the page. Based on your location, we recommend that you select: You can also select a web site from the following list:Select the China site (in Chinese or English) for best site performance.

To store data as an integer, you need to convert from double to the desired integer type. site design / logo © 2020 Stack Exchange Inc; user contributions licensed under Use one of the conversion functions shown in the table above.

By continuing to use this website, you consent to our use of cookies.

Please see our I need to convert my matrix [648x2400 double] into integers value to use a mRMR function, but I do not know how to do that. The Overflow Blog part.You can check the data type of a variable using any and binary values to numbers, and numbers to text representations.You clicked a link that corresponds to this MATLAB command: Run the command by entering it in the MATLAB Command Window. Complex numbers consist of a real part and an imaginary Cell arrays will preserve the data types upon access, however the storage for every element in the cell array is extremely wasteful in terms of storage (113 bytes for a single uint8 encapsulated in a cell).Thanks for contributing an answer to Stack Overflow! If you really have an integer type and need to convert it to double type, use the double function. Being able to address elements in such structures with indices other than double is key. By clicking “Post Your Answer”, you agree to our To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Badly need a solution about it. all elements of the resulting matrix are given the data type of the You can extend the range by using uint64(), allowing you to get to 18446744073709551615 . Convert pi and 1/3 from variable-precision form to double precision. The uint8 can store a … There are sparse matrix solutions, but those are not adequate for many cases. To convert an array of type “double” to an integer type, you can use a function such as “int64”, which converts the input to a 64-bit integer. Reload the page to see its updated state.Choose a web site to get translated content where available and see local events and offers. reshaping, and mathematical operations.MATLAB represents floating-point numbers in either double-precision or The columns in the text file refer to the row indices and are ??? In this case, you need to round your data in some manner (see round, ceil, floor, fix, etc)To convert an array of type “double” to an integer type, you can use a function such as “int64”, which converts the input to a 64-bit integer. Are you refering to single-precision? Web browsers do not support MATLAB commands.Choose a web site to get translated content where available and see local events and offers. B = cast(A,newclass) converts A to the data type (class) newclass, where newclass is the name of a built-in data type compatible with A.The cast function truncates any values in A that are outside the range of newclass to the nearest endpoint.. You can launchThank you, I hadn't thought of the path problem and I focused on a wrong problem!It's possible that mrmr_mid_d.m isn't on your path; the other possibility is that it doesn't actually accept integer data types as input, but integer values stored as double arrays.

Pêche Lac Joseph, Saint Marc Nettoyage, Riôtel Matane Forfait, Chant Supporter Lyonnais Parole, Les Guignols De L'info Grippe Aviaire, Organigramme Cnpe Gravelines, Logo Meilleur Pâtissier, Les Mystères De Gravity Falls Streaming, Collages Féministes Lille, Office De Tourisme Communautaire Durance Luberon Verdon,